Black Pepper Seeds
Get Price Quote
Black Pepper Seeds
Get Price Quote
Black Pepper Seeds
Get Price Quote
Natural Black Pepper Seeds
380 - 450 / Kilogram
Black Pepper Seeds
Get Price Quote
White Pepper Seeds
Get Price Quote
Black Pepper Seeds (100 Gm)
50 / 100 Gram
Black Pepper Seeds
Get Price Quote
Black Pepper Seeds
Get Price Quote
Black Pepper Seeds
Get Price Quote
+2
Black Pepper Seeds
555 / Kilogram
Black Pepper Seeds
Get Price Quote